「Excelデータ」を読み込む この記事では、UiPathを使って「Excelのデータを読み込み、読み込んだデータをメッセージボックスに表示する」方法をご紹介します。, 「UiPath」起動 「指定のExcelファイル」を開く 【UiPath】WEBのテキストボックスから値を取得して、Excelに転記してみる~基本編~. 「データテーブル」の内容を「メッセージボックス」に表示する(データ行数分) タケイチが興味のあることを自分なりに調査して、見返した時に思い出せる備忘録となっています。. 業務アプリケーションを作成しているときに、動作の確認のため、メッセージボックス(Msgbox)をよく使うと思います。例えばこんな感じです。, フォーム上のボタンをクリックすると、最初のメッセージボックスのところ(上のリストで7行目)で、「はい」か「いいえ」を確認するメッセージボックスを表示します。, 「いいえ」がクリックされたとき、このプロシージャから抜けて(Exit Sub)フォームに戻ります。「はい」がクリックされると、以下のコードが実行され、最後に通知をして(15行目)終了します。, 最初の「はい」「いいえ」は別として、最後の終了の通知のあとも「OK」をユーザーにクリックして閉じさせるのは面倒だと感じたので、色々試したところ、2秒ぐらいで勝手に閉じても問題ないと思いました。, Windows Scripting HostのPopup機能を使えば良いのですが、その都度、変数を宣言してオブジェクトを生成して・・・っていうのを繰り返し記述するのは面倒なので、そのようなプロシージャを作ってしまえばよいことに気付きました。, ここまで設計できれば、コーディングは簡単ですね。 ①変数の型の「▼」部分をクリック⇒②「型の参照」を選択します。 データテーブルとは、一時的にデータを格納しておくための入れ物です。, スコープについて 本当に大切なものはお金じゃないという意味がやっと分かってきた。けど、やっぱり大切だということもわかってきた微妙なお年頃。 自動で閉じるメッセージボックスの表示・他3方法 (SNo.052) 1.MsgBox 関数での表示 2.MessageBox クラスでの表示 3.WScript.Shell を使っての自動で閉じるMsgBox: 使用コントロール: Button1 ~ Button3 : その他条件: WindowsXP(Vista) Visual Basic 2005(VB2008) ただのメッセージボックスでは、人が操作しないと次の工程に進まなくなります。 VBAを使って、MSGBOXを自動的にOKを押して閉じるようにしたかったり、WSHでpopupを使ってみたが閉じなかった。不安定。なんて人は、こ …

自分が学んだことをアウトプットする場として活用していきたい。, '=================================================================. ' © 2020 きままブログ All rights reserved. row("ヘッダー名").ToStringと指定することで、データテーブルから各列の値を1行ずつ取得することができます。, row("ヘッダー名").ToStringと指定することで、データテーブルから各列の値を1行ずつ取得することができます。, 「フローチャート(Excelデータ読み込み)」の部分をクリックし、一つ上の階層に戻ります。, 「Excelアプリケーションスコープ」を選択し、マウスの左クリックを押したまま「Start」の位置の近づけると、水色の「三角」マークが表示されます。, この状態で左クリックから手を離すことによって、「Start」と「Excelアプリケーションスコープ」アクティビティの関連付けが行われます。, メニューバーの①「デザイン」タブをクリック⇒②「実行」をクリックし、意図した動きになっているか確認を行います。, 本のまとめ関連記事はこちら ①型の名前に「System.Data.DataTable」と入力⇒②「DataTable」を選択⇒③「OK」ボタンをクリックします。, ①型の名前に「System.Data.DataTable」と入力⇒②「DataTable」を選択⇒③「OK」ボタンをクリックします。, ①「アクティビティ」タブをクリック⇒②「プログラミング」>「データテーブル」>「繰り返し(各行)」を選択します。, マウスの左クリックを押したまま、「実行」シーケンス上に移動します。すると、「実行」シーケンス内に、「繰り返し(各行)」のアクティビティが設置されます。, 「コレクション」にDataTable型の変数「Dt」を指定します。このようにすることで、変数「Dt」に格納されたデータを1行ずつ順番に処理することができます。, ①「アクティビティ」タブをクリック⇒②「システム」>「ダイアログ」>「メッセージボックス」を選択します。, マウスの左クリックを押したまま、「繰り返し(各行)」アクティビティ上に移動します。すると、「繰り返し(各行)」アクティビティ内に、「メッセージボックス」のアクティビティが設置されます。, 「メッセージボックス」アクティビティの「テキスト」プロパティに「row("ヘッダー1").ToString」と入力します。, 解説 (adsbygoogle = window.adsbygoogle || []).push({}); VBAを使って、MSGBOXを自動的にOKを押して閉じるようにしたかったり、WSHでpopupを使ってみたが閉じなかった。不安定。なんて人は、この記事を見て、解決に向かうかもしれない。, 一番良いコードというのは定義が難しいですが、今回の一番良いコードの定義は正確性とします。, もう一つが今回のおすすめコードであるMessageBoxTimeoutAのコードです。参照設定は必要ありませんが、宣言エリアに別コードを書かなくてはいけません。Sleep関数と同じようなイメージです。, WSHは、一度も自動で閉じることができませんでした。ここまで調子が悪いのは珍しいです。, 実際には、時間より少し遅れた程度で自動的に閉じます。不安定であるというのが通常です。, エクセルVBAで最終行を取得するならRows.CountとEndがポイントになる!最終行の次の行からの例題なんかもやってみました, VBAで〇秒待つ!正しいコードの記述と使い勝手が良いコードか?SleepとWaitとDoEventsで勝負!, VBAで〇秒待つ!正しいコードの記述と使い勝手が良いコードか?SleepとWaitとDoEventsで勝負!(315 view), エクセルVBAで最終行を取得するならRows.CountとEndがポイントになる!最終行の次の行からの例題なんかもやってみました(315 view), 構造思考があれば、人を憎まずに済む?人間関係を狂わせているのは考え方から?(267 view), 自動的にメッセージボックスを閉じるならWSHは使わない!messageboxtimeoutAを使う(224 view), エクセルVBA初心者入門!最初に知っておけば爆速で覚えれたのに!(146 view), 夜考え事に取りつかれて、30分眠れなかったらいつもやる方法を自分の備忘録として(129 view), Pythonで使うコマンドプロンプト(cmd)を備忘録とする!(111 view), 目的や目標を全うできないそこのヘタレよ!読め!32歳が応援してやるよ!354 view, 基本的には笑顔でいたい。人生において一番大事なのは、呑気な笑顔。

「Excelファイル」を閉じる, ①プロジェクトの「名前」を入力⇒②プロジェクトを作成する「場所」を指定⇒③「作成」ボタンをクリックします。, メニューバーの①「デザイン」タブをクリック⇒②「新規」をクリック⇒③「フローチャート」を選択します。, ①「アクティビティ」タブをクリック⇒②「アプリの連携」>「Excel」>「処理」>「Excelアプリケーションスコープ」を選択します。, マウスの左クリックを押したまま、フローチャート上に移動します。すると、「Excelアプリケーションスコープ」のアクティビティが設置されます。(ダブルクリックでも可能です。), 「Excelアプリケーションスコープ」の「Double-click to view」の部分をダブルクリックし、一つ下の階層に移動します。, ①「アクティビティ」タブをクリック⇒②「アプリの連携」>「Excel」>「処理」>「範囲を読み込み」を選択します。, マウスの左クリックを押したまま、「実行」シーケンス上に移動します。すると、「実行」シーケンス内に、「範囲を読み込み」のアクティビティが設置されます。, データテーブルについて 何度も行う簡単な作業から、一連の行程が長い複雑な作業も自動化してくれるRPAツールのUiPath。人気が高く利用者が増えている今、関心を持っている方も多いのではないでしょうか。ですが、さっそく使い始めようという前に、押さえておくと効率よく確実に自動化できる要点があります。 スコープを「実行」に設定すると、変数「Dt」は、「実行」シーケンス内でのみ使用可能となります。, スコープを「実行」に設定すると、変数「Dt」は、「実行」シーケンス内でのみ使用可能となります。, DataTable型の設定方法 アイコンや閉じる秒数を変えたい場合は、それらも引数として渡してやれば良いと思います。, If MsgBox("●●を実行しますか?", vbYesNo + vbQuestion) = vbNo Then Exit Sub, バーに表示するタイトル(Title)は引数として渡すが、省略したときは何も表示しない。, メッセージボックスに表示するアイコンは情報表示(iマーク, vbInformation)に、ボタンは「OK」のみ(vbOkOnly)に固定する。(そもそも通知を対象としており、問いかけや警告の場合は自動的に閉じる必要性がありません。), 自動的に閉じたか、OKボタンで2秒以内に閉じたかによって処理を分ける必要はないため、戻り値は要らない、したがって、FunctionプロシージャでなくSubプロシージャとする。.   Robotic Process Automationについての本の中で評価の高い本7選, Robotic Process Automationについての本の中で評価の高い本7選, 【UiPath】Access入力画面のテキストボックスに値を設定してみる~応用編~, 【UiPath】Access入力画面のテキストボックスに値を設定してみる~基本編~. メッセージボックスに表示するアイコンは情報表示(iマーク, vbInformation)に、ボタンは「OK」のみ(vbOkOnly)に固定する。(そもそも通知を対象としており、問いかけや警告の場合は自動的に閉じる必要性がありません。) 副業をやっていく中、自分のスキル不足とアウトプット不足を感じて、この備忘録サイトを立ち上げる。

動作イメージ; サンプルデータ; 作成手順. この記事では、UiPathを使って「Excelのデータを読み込み、読み込んだデータをメッセージボックスに表示する」方法をご紹介します。 目次.

----------------------------------------------------------------> Private Function TimeoutA自動で閉じるメッセージボックス(待ち時間 As Long) As Long, MsgStr = 待ち時間 & "秒後(" & TimeSerial(0, 0, 待ち時間) + time & _, ")に自動的に閉じて処理を開始します。" & Chr(10) & "動作の停止を希望の場合は、" & _, Chr(10) & "OKかキャンセルを押すもしくは、×閉じをしてください。", AnswerVal = MessageBoxTimeoutA(0&, MsgStr, "次の準備をしています", vbOKCancel, 0, 待ち時間 * 1000), 自動的にメッセージボックスを閉じるならWSHは使わない!messageboxtimeoutAを使う. 「データテーブル」へ格納

.

Esprimo Fh90 A3 メモリ増設 5, Arduino Due タイマー割り込み 5, 配列 インデックス Vba 10, Youmay 頭皮 ヘッド マッサージャー 口コミ 7, Aviutl Radeon エンコード 11, Aka Ms Ri13posa 4, 理科大 研究室 Gpa 18, Dt200r 37f Cdi 32, Ideco 退職 無職 17, ハミタイ 1 ミリ 6, カカオトーク 名前 本名 9, ホームベーカリー うどん 保存 4, ナルサス オキシコンチン 違い 6, 契約書 保管 どっち 22, バイク 黒 暑い 8, 有事 意味 中国語 5, 仕事 早退 病院 5, ヒロシ 鉄板 164 17, ヤグ レーザー 麻酔無し 16, 未読スルー 女 対処 27, 車 再塗装 デメリット 11, Ps3 コントローラー バッテリー 5, Solid Edge 2d スケール 11, 不動産売買契約書 表紙 ダウンロード 10, Noritz 給湯器 勝手に 7, ヒョンビン ソンイェジン アメリカ 13, 平安時代 遊び 庶民 18, ダンス 先生 ひいき 10, 慶応 病院 予約外 8, マツダ コネクト Mp4 動画再生 4, 筋トレ 体 軽くなる 5, 赤ちゃん 旅行 ボディソープ 6, I Wanna Guy 17, ふくらはぎ むくみ 痛い 4, レース編み ボレロ 編み図 無料 8, 寿嶺二 年齢 2020 8, 薬価 高額 一覧 12, ポケモン エキスパンション パス 別 の 本体 6, Sqlserver 予約 済み 領域 12, Psp 充電器 ゲオ 15, ハイキュー 385 日本語 8, 浴衣 素材 フリー 4, Boot Device Not Found 解決方法 19, アナ雪2 考察 声 22, 工学部 機械 つらい 6, パワプロ ペナント ローテーション 33, 積立nisa 銘柄 組み合わせ 11, 退職祝い 男性 60代 5,000円 4, Iphone Hdmi 変換アダプタ 映らない 9, 砂利 販売 久喜 5, Xl2411p Ps4 音 7, 行政書士 書類 書き方 4, Mhw 放置 稼ぎ 6, Premiere Elements カラーグレーディング 4, プレハブ 中古 帯広 5, Ipad 音量制限 子供 21, 機械工学 大学院 ランキング 4, Tetris Online Steam 4, カブトムシ 卵 孵化 早い 9, ムーミン ミムラ 声優 4, Wordpress 続きを読む 消す 9, Nikon D5300 動画 4, 難読漢字 鳥 一文字 39, ドラクエウォーク こころ S5個 11, 昭和17年 1銭 価値 7, 二階堂高嗣 ブログ 小梅 6, Oracle Index 多すぎる 5,